Maintenance

Security and privacy are not “set it and forget it.” Regular maintenance and updates ensure your devices, browsers, and security tools remain effective against evolving threats. This chapter explains what to maintain, how often, and best practices.


9.1 Why Maintenance Matters

  • Vulnerabilities in software are constantly discovered.
  • Malware and exploits often target outdated browsers, OSs, or plugins.
  • A single outdated application can compromise even the most secure setup.

9.2 Operating System Updates

  • Windows: Enable automatic updates and verify installation.
  • macOS: Use System Preferences → Software Update, apply promptly.
  • Linux: Use package manager (apt, dnf, pacman) to keep system and security packages current.
  • Tails/Whonix: Always update to the latest version; older versions may leak data.

Tip: If you use multiple OS instances (VMs, dual boot, dedicated devices), maintain each separately.


9.3 Browser Updates

  • Enable automatic updates.
  • Use the latest Tor Browser version — outdated Tor can expose your IP.
  • Hardened Firefox or Brave should be updated regularly to close vulnerabilities.
  • Periodically review extensions — remove ones no longer needed or unsupported.

9.4 Security Tool Updates

  • VPN apps: Keep the client software updated; outdated apps may leak DNS or crash.
  • Antivirus/anti-malware: Daily or weekly signature updates.
  • Password managers: Ensure apps are updated, especially on mobile devices.

9.5 Virtual Machines & Snapshots

  • Regularly update VM operating systems (Ubuntu, Debian, Fedora, etc.).
  • Take snapshots before risky activities, so you can roll back to a clean state.
  • Delete old or unused snapshots to free space and reduce clutter.

9.6 Backup Practices

  • Backup sensitive files to encrypted storage or offline drives.
  • For persistent setups (Whonix/Qubes), regularly back up VMs.
  • Test restoration occasionally — a backup is only useful if it works.

9.7 Maintenance Checklist

Task Frequency
OS Updates Weekly
Browser & Extension Updates Weekly
Security Software Updates Daily/Weekly
VM Updates & Snapshots Before risky sessions
Backup Sensitive Data Monthly
Review Account Security Monthly

9.8 Summary

  • Regular maintenance is critical for long-term privacy and security.
  • Keep OS, browser, extensions, VPNs, and VMs updated.
  • Use snapshots and encrypted backups to recover from mistakes.
  • Combine maintenance with OpSec habits to stay protected.

Next chapter: Publisher’s Note — details about the book, licensing, and acknowledgments.